Question. In a pair of intersecting lines, which angles are always equal?
(a) Linear pairs
(b) Alternate interior angles
(c) Adjacent angles
(d) Vertically opposite angles

Answer: D

Question. When a transversal cuts two parallel lines, the interior angles on the same side of the transversal, like ∠3 and ∠6, always add up to
(a) 90°
(b) 180°
(c) 360°
(d) They are equal

Answer: B

Question. What is the sum of interior angles on the same side of a transversal intersecting parallel lines?
(a) 90°
(b) 120°
(c) 180°
(d) 360°

Answer: C

Question. Which angle pair is always supplementary?
(a) Vertically opposite
(b) Alternate interior
(c) Linear pair
(d) Corresponding

Answer: C

Question. In the geometry problem of finding angles, if lines are parallel, we can use the equality of corresponding angles or alternate angles, or the sum of 180° for
(a) Vertically opposite angles
(b) Exterior angles
(c) Interior angles on the same side
(d) Linear pairs

Answer: C

Question. We use a set square and ruler to draw parallel lines. This method is based on forming equal what kind of angles?
(a) Alternate interior angles
(b) Linear pair angles
(c) Corresponding angles
(d) Vertically opposite angles

Answer: C
